Scope
This document defines terms and definitions related to reinforcement materials. This document applies to reinforcements for composite materials.

Reinforced fiber classification system

1. Glass fiber series

  • E glass fiber: general electrical insulation type (SiO2-Al2O3-CaO system)
  • R/S glass fiber: high strength and high modulus (Al2O3≥20%)
  • D glass fiber: low dielectric constant (SiO2-B2O3 system)

2. Specialty fibers

Fiber typeTypical propertiesApplication areas
Silicon carbide fiberHigh temperature resistance 1800℃Aircraft engine hot end components
Ultra-high molecular weight polyethylene fiberSpecific strength>35cN/dtexBullet-proof protective equipment

Key performance characterization indicators

Mechanical properties

  • Specific modulus: Ratio of elastic modulus to density (Standard 6.23)
  • Drapability test: Evaluation of the bundling of untwisted roving (Standard 6.18)

Processing performance

  • Chopability: The ease of cutting fiber bundles (Standard 6.40)
  • Permeation rate: resin impregnation time (standard 6.56)
